Possible Causes of Mold Growth in Air Conditioners

Mold development in air conditioning units is often caused by excess moisture and humidity. When your AC system operates, it condenses moisture from the air, and if this moisture isnโ€™t properly drained or dried, it can create an ideal environment for mold spores to thrive. Poor ventilation and overlooked maintenance can further contribute to this issue, making mold growth more likely.

Another common cause is leaks or standing water within the unit. Faulty condensate drain lines, clogged filters, or damaged seals can lead to water accumulation. This excess moisture can settle inside the ductwork or on the coils, promoting mold proliferation. Over time, this mold not only damages your AC system but also impacts indoor air quality, which can cause health problems for your family.

How We Can Fix Mold Issues in Your Air Conditioner

Our team begins with a thorough inspection of your AC unit and surrounding areas to identify all sources of mold and moisture buildup. We use advanced detection tools to locate hidden mold colonies, ensuring no problem is overlooked. Once identified, our experts carefully clean and sanitize the affected components using industry-grade disinfectants that eliminate mold spores.

To ensure complete removal, we often need to disassemble certain parts of your AC system, such as the filters, coils, and ductwork. We utilize specialized equipment like HEPA vacuums and air scrubbers to clean and remove mold particles from the environment. This comprehensive approach not only eradicates the existing mold but also prevents it from returning.

After the cleaning process, we dry out the entire system thoroughly and apply mold-resistant treatments if necessary. Our team also advises on proper maintenance routines to keep moisture levels low and enhance your systemโ€™s resilience against future mold growth. Frequently Asked Questions

How can I tell if my air conditioner has mold?

If you notice a musty odor, visible mold growth around the vents, or experience respiratory issues when the AC is on, these are signs of mold presence. A professional inspection can confirm the problem and determine the extent of mold growth within your system.

Is mold in my AC dangerous to my health?

Yes, mold spores can cause allergic reactions, asthma exacerbations, and other respiratory problems. Prolonged exposure to mold can impact your overall health, making professional cleanup essential for a safe indoor environment.

How often should I have my AC system inspected for mold?

Regular maintenance and inspections, at least once a year, can help prevent mold growth. Especially after humid months or leaks, professional checkups ensure any moisture issues are addressed promptly.

Can I clean mold from my AC myself?

While minor surface mold may be cleaned with household solutions, extensive mold growth requires professional expertise, specialized equipment, and thorough disinfection. DIY methods may not fully eliminate mold spores and could lead to health risks.
